Saying goodbye to a loved one is never easy. An obituary serves a vital tribute to their life, sharing their story with family and friends. Crafting a meaningful obituary can be challenging, but leveraging templates and examples can guide you through the process.

A well-written obituary typically includes key details such as the person's full name, date of birth and get more info death, immediate family members, accomplishments, hobbies, and a brief narrative of their life. You can also incorporate personal anecdotes or quotes that capture their spirit.

Remember, an obituary is more than just a factual account; it's a celebration of a life well lived. Take your time, express your emotions into the copyright, and create a lasting tribute that honors the memory of your loved one.

Obituary Template: Structure and Content

Crafting a heartfelt eulogy for a loved one can feel overwhelming during a difficult time. A well-structured obituary serves as a commemoration of their life, sharing key details and allowing others to remember on their impact. A typical obituary includes the deceased's legal name, birth and death dates, a brief biography highlighting significant milestones, and details about family members.

Crafting a Eulogy: From Template to Heartfelt Remembrance

Penning an obituary is a nuanced task, requiring both empathy and attention to detail. While template obituaries can offer a starting point, truly honoring the life of the departed involves weaving in individual anecdotes and memories that capture their essence.

Start by gathering information about the individual's life: birthdate, place of residency, family members, career highlights, hobbies, and passions. Consider what made them exceptional and try to convey that through your copyright.

Remember, an obituary is more than just a factual account; it's a memorial to a life well-lived. By infusing it with personal touches and heartfelt copyright, you can create a lasting tribute that celebrates the individual's unique story.
